Is Google Planning to Take On on 37 Signals?

The former company Jotspot, which was acquired by Google, has been redeployed as Google Sites a software aimed at “building communities online”. This is poised to put Google in direct competition with 37Signals suite of software that includes Campfire, Basecamp, Highrise and Backpack which GS resembles most. Google Sites is one extra piece to the the puzzle of unifying online solutions like Calendar, Docs, and Gmail for organizations. Will the next step be a project management solution?

What Google calls it:

Google Sites, a new offering from Google Apps, makes creating a team site as easy as editing a document. Use Google Sites to centralize all types of information — from videos to presentations — and share your site with just a few people, your entire organization, or the world.
